高性能计算(HPC)在科学、工程和商业领域中扮演着至关重要的角色。随着数据量的不断增加和计算需求的提升,越来越多的组织和企业开始关注HPC环境的构建和配置。本文旨在提供一份全面的HPC环境配置指南,帮助读者打造高效的并行计算集群。 第一步,构建HPC环境的关键是选择合适的硬件。高性能计算集群通常需要大量的处理器核心、大内存和高速网络互连。在选择硬件时,需要综合考虑计算需求、预算限制和研发方向,以确保选择的硬件能够满足实际应用的需求。 其次,HPC环境的配置需要考虑软件部分。操作系统、并行计算库、文件系统、调度器等软件的选择和配置对HPC环境的性能和稳定性有着至关重要的影响。合理选择和配置软件组件可以提升系统的整体性能,降低运维成本。 此外,HPC环境的安全性也是不可忽视的重要因素。在高性能计算集群上运行的应用通常涉及大量的敏感数据和重要计算任务,因此需要采取一系列的安全措施,包括网络安全、身份认证、访问控制等,以确保集群的安全可靠运行。 另外,HPC环境的调优和性能优化也是HPC环境配置中的重要环节。通过合理的调优和性能优化,可以最大限度地发挥硬件和软件的性能潜力,提高集群的计算效率和吞吐率。这一过程需要结合实际的应用需求和特点,针对性地进行优化调整。 最后,HPC环境的监控和管理同样至关重要。高性能计算集群通常需要长时间的稳定运行,因此需要建立完善的监控系统,及时发现并解决系统中出现的问题。同时,良好的管理机制也能够提高集群的利用率和运维效率。 在HPC环境配置过程中,需要综合考虑硬件、软件、安全性、性能优化、监控管理等多个方面的因素。只有全面而合理地进行配置,才能打造高效并行计算集群,满足不同领域的计算需求。希望本文的HPC环境配置指南能够为广大读者提供一些建设性的指导和帮助,推动HPC技术的发展和应用。 |
说点什么...